Electron Spin Resonance of theZ1Band in KCl with SrCl2

Abstract
The electron spin resonance (ESR) associated with the Z1 optical absorption in KCl: Sr has been observed in association with the F-center ESR. By an extrapolation procedure, it is found that the Z1 ESR is characterized by a g value of 1.9952±0.0005 and a derivative peak-to-peak width of 63±1 Oe. A Gaussian shape for the Z1 ESR is strongly inferred. Preliminary results obtained with F and Z2 centers present indicate that the Z2 ESR has a slightly larger g value and a somewhat greater width than the Z1 ESR. Optical absorption parameters of hνmax=2.068±0.005 eV (599 mμ) and W=0.290±0.005 eV are found for the Z1 band at liquid nitrogen temperature.
